Proceeding contribution from Lord Myners (Labour) in the House of Lords on Monday, 9 February 2009. It occurred during Debate on bill on Banking Bill.


Banking Bill

Clause 34: Effect Amendment 8 8: Clause 34, page 17, line 5, at end insert— ““( ) A property transfer instrument may provide for a transfer to be conditional upon a specified event or situation— (a) occurring or arising, or (b) not occurring or arising. ( ) A property transfer instrument may include provision dealing with the consequences of breach of a condition imposed under subsection (5); and the consequences may include— (a) automatic vesting in the original transferor; (b) an obligation to effect a transfer back to the original transferor, with specified consequences for failure to comply (which may include provision conferring a discretion on a court or tribunal); (c) provision making a transfer or anything done in connection with a transfer void or voidable.”” Amendment 8 agreed.
